The Cross Keys is a 16th century coaching inn. Whilst the building reflects its age, the current owners are embarking on a rolling schedule of improvements which should enhance the visitor’s experience. The food is excellent and served in a spacious dining room. The beds are very comfortable with pristine bedding. The overall experience is very positive.

Is Cross Keys Inn pet-friendly?

Yes, you can stay with your pet at Cross Keys Inn. Just make sure to inform the hotel in advance and be aware that there may be additional charges involved.

What's the check-in and check-out schedule at Cross Keys Inn?

Cross Keys Inn offers check-in timings from 03:00 PM to 11:00 PM. Make sure to check out by 11:00 AM.

Does Cross Keys Inn come with parking?

Yes, there is parking available at Cross Keys Inn. It is free and located on-site. However, reservations for parking are not possible.
